Interview questions:
IN QIMA:
How have you used business intelligence tools like Tableau and Excel to create effective dashboards for data
visualization?
A.
In my roles as an Analytics Consultant and Senior Business Intelligence Specialist, I have extensively used
business intelligence tools like Tableau and Excel to create effective dashboards for data visualization. At
DuPont Sustainable Solutions, I utilized Tableau to enhance reporting solution accuracy by crafting
comprehensive technical design documentation, resulting in a 25% improvement in data reliability. I also
developed intuitive dashboards that provided stakeholders with actionable insights to support key business
goals. Additionally, at QIMA, I designed and developed dynamic Tableau dashboards that visualized key
performance indicators (KPIs) for multiple business groups within Corporate Finance. By incorporating
Excel for data manipulation and analysis, I was able to create visually appealing and interactive dashboards
that facilitated data-driven decision-making across various organizational levels. These experiences have
honed my skills in leveraging business intelligence tools to transform complex data sets into meaningful
visualizations that drive strategic business outcomes.
AT Dss+
How do you collaborate with cross-functional teams and stakeholders in data warehousing projects to
ensure alignment with business goals and objectives?
A.
Collaboration with cross-functional teams and stakeholders is essential in data warehousing projects to align
technical solutions with business goals and objectives. As an analytics consultant, I prioritize effective
communication and stakeholder engagement to gather requirements and feedback throughout the project
lifecycle. For instance, I liaised with business users and IT teams at DuPont Sustainable Solutions to
understand their reporting needs and tailor data warehousing solutions to meet specific business objectives.
By fostering a collaborative environment and soliciting input from diverse stakeholders, I ensured that the
data warehousing projects aligned with overarching business strategies and delivered tangible value.
Additionally, I conducted regular project reviews and status updates to keep stakeholders informed and
engaged in the project progress, fostering a sense of ownership and collective responsibility for project
outcomes.
Q.
Can you discuss a scenario where you successfully collaborated with cross-functional teams to deliver
a data analysis project?
A.
AI answer for you
In a previous role at DuPont Sustainable Solutions, I collaborated with cross-functional teams to deliver a
data analysis project focused on enhancing safety perception survey data tracking. The project involved
stakeholders from various departments, including operations, HR, and IT, who each contributed their
expertise to the project. I led the data analysis and visualization efforts using Tableau and worked closely
with the IT team to integrate survey data sources into the dashboard. By fostering open communication and
collaboration among team members, we were able to streamline the tracking process and deliver a user-
friendly tool that increased efficiency by 40%. Each team member played a critical role in the project, from
data validation to dashboard design, and the successful collaboration resulted in a solution that met the needs
of all stakeholders. This experience reinforced the importance of teamwork and interdisciplinary
collaboration in achieving successful outcomes in data analysis projects.
Hello PRAGYESH MISHRA, welcome! To begin, could you give me a brief overview what sparked
your interest in Business Intelligence & Analytics - Other role?
A.
AI answer for you
Hello and thank you for the warm welcome. My interest in Business Intelligence & Analytics - Other role
was sparked by a blend of curiosity and passion for uncovering insights from data. I have always been
intrigued by the power of data in driving informed decision-making and enhancing business performance.
The ability to transform raw data into actionable strategies fascinates me. Through my experience with
Tableau, SQL, and other tools, I have witnessed the transformative impact that analytics can have on an
organization. I am eager to leverage my skills and contribute meaningfully in this domain. I look forward to
sharing more about my journey and aspirations in Business Intelligence & Analytics - Other role with you.
Explain the concept of UNION and UNION ALL in SQL. Provide an example where you combined
data from multiple tables using UNION or UNION ALL to generate a meaningful dataset.
A.
AI answer for you
UNION and UNION ALL are set operations in SQL used to combine the results of two or more SELECT
queries into a single result set. The key difference between UNION and UNION ALL is that UNION
removes duplicate rows from the combined dataset, whereas UNION ALL retains all rows, including
duplicates. In my work as a Data Analyst, I encountered a project where I needed to integrate customer
feedback data from different surveys conducted by various departments within the organization. To
consolidate this feedback into a comprehensive report, I used UNION ALL to combine the survey results
from all departments while preserving individual responses. This approach ensured that all feedback data
was included in the analysis, allowing management to gain a holistic view of customer sentiments across
different touchpoints and make informed decisions based on the aggregated feedback.
Q.
How do you approach designing intuitive and user-friendly dashboards for effective decision-making?
A.
AI answer for you
Designing intuitive and user-friendly dashboards for effective decision-making is a key aspect of my
expertise in business intelligence and analytics. I approach dashboard design by first understanding the end
users' needs and objectives to tailor the visualizations accordingly. I prioritize simplicity and clarity in layout
and design to ensure that users can easily interpret the data and derive actionable insights. I leverage best
practices in data visualization, such as using appropriate chart types, color schemes, and interactive elements
to enhance user experience. Furthermore, I conduct user testing and gather feedback to iteratively improve
the dashboard design for better usability. By focusing on creating intuitive and user-friendly dashboards, I
empower stakeholders to make informed decisions efficiently and drive business success through data-
driven insights.
Q.
What are window functions in SQL, and how do they differ from traditional aggregate functions?
Share an example where you implemented window functions to derive meaningful insights from your
data.
A.
AI answer for you
Window functions in SQL operate on a set of rows related to the current row and are used to perform
calculations across a subset of rows in a result set. Unlike traditional aggregate functions, window functions
do not group rows into a single output row but retain the individual rows in the result, making them ideal for
performing calculations within specific partitions or windows of data. In my previous role as an Analytics
Consultant, I utilized window functions to analyze sales trends over time for a retail client. By partitioning
the dataset by month and using the ROW_NUMBER() window function, I ranked the products based on
monthly sales performance. Additionally, I used the LAG and LEAD functions to compare sales figures with
the previous and subsequent months, enabling the client to identify growth opportunities and optimize
inventory management strategies. The use of window functions allowed for granular analysis and trend
identification within the sales data.
Q.
How do you handle the scalability and performance challenges typically associated with large-scale
data warehousing projects, and can you provide an example of scaling a data warehousing solution
effectively?
A.
AI answer for you
Scalability and performance are critical considerations in large-scale data warehousing projects to ensure
that the infrastructure can accommodate growing data volumes and user demands. In my experience, I
address scalability challenges by employing distributed computing architectures such as cloud-based data
warehouses that offer elastic scalability. For instance, at QIMA, I optimized the dashboard data model and
data intake process to handle large data sizes efficiently. By leveraging cloud resources and parallel
processing techniques, I enhanced the performance of the data warehousing solution, enabling real-time
analytics and reporting capabilities. This approach not only improved system scalability but also enhanced
overall project efficiency and responsiveness to changing business needs.
Q.
How do you handle NULL values in SQL queries? Can you provide an example where you dealt with
NULL values effectively?
A.
AI answer for you
Handling NULL values in SQL queries is crucial to ensure accurate data analysis and reporting. In SQL,
NULL represents a missing or unknown value in a field. To handle NULL values, I often use functions like
ISNULL, COALESCE, or CASE statements to either replace NULL with a specific value or handle them
appropriately in the query results. During my tenure as a Senior Business Intelligence Specialist at QIMA, I
encountered a scenario where I had to deal with NULL values in a dataset while creating a Key Performance
Indicator (KPI) dashboard. To address this, I used the COALESCE function to substitute NULL values with
zero in key metrics, ensuring that the dashboard displays consistent and meaningful information. By
handling NULL values effectively, I was able to provide stakeholders with actionable insights and facilitate
informed decision-making based on complete data.
Q.
Explain the concept of subqueries in SQL. How have you employed subqueries to solve complex data
analysis problems in your previous projects?
A.
AI answer for you
In SQL, a subquery is a query nested within another query, and it is executed first before the main query
runs. Subqueries can be used to retrieve data from one table based on conditions specified in another table,
making them powerful tools for solving complex data analysis problems and performing advanced
operations. During my tenure as a Tableau Developer at Synergiz Global Pvt Ltd, I encountered a data
analysis challenge where I needed to identify top-performing products based on customer ratings and sales
figures. To address this, I used a subquery to extract the relevant product IDs from the main sales table and
then joined this subquery with the product details table to display the top products in a Tableau dashboard.
By leveraging subqueries effectively, I was able to streamline the analysis process and present actionable
insights to the marketing team for product optimization strategies.
Q.
What are common aggregate functions in SQL, and how have you utilized them in your data analysis
projects? Provide an example showcasing the application of aggregate functions.
A.
AI answer for you
Aggregate functions in SQL are used to perform calculations on a set of values and return a single value as
output. Common aggregate functions include SUM, COUNT, AVG, MIN, and MAX. These functions are
valuable in summarizing data, generating insights, and making informed decisions based on statistical
analysis. In my role as a Business Intelligence Specialist at QIMA, I frequently utilized aggregate functions
to calculate key performance indicators and metrics for various departments. For instance, I used the SUM
function to calculate the total revenue generated in a quarter, the COUNT function to analyze the number of
orders processed daily, and the AVG function to determine the average customer satisfaction rating over a
period. By incorporating these aggregate functions in my SQL queries and reports, I provided actionable
insights to management for strategic planning and performance evaluation.